背景情况:
- 丹麦人颗粒与血清肝炎有关.
- 这些粒子由外部澳大利亚抗原 (Au-Ag) 层和内部组件组成.
- 内部部件类似于犀牛病毒.
研究的目的:
- 为了研究丹麦粒子的抗原性质.
- 了解血清肝炎期间丹尼颗粒对不同成分的免疫反应.
主要方法:
- 用洗剂处理丹尼颗粒以分离组件.
- 肝炎后血清的免疫反应与分离的成分.
- 在肝炎发作之前和之后检测澳大利亚抗原 (Au-Ag) 抗体.
主要成果:
- 丹尼粒子分成Au-Ag外层和内部部件.
- 肝炎后血清中的抗体与内部成分发生反应,形成聚合物.
- 在肝炎前或之后的患者中没有检测到Au-Ag的抗体.
结论:
- 丹恩颗粒的内部成分引起了血清肝炎中持续的抗体反应.
- 在血清肝炎期间,澳大利亚抗原 (Au-Ag) 抗体可能会形成并被清除.
- 内丹颗粒成分是血清肝炎持续免疫的关键目标.

Hybridoma Technology
Hybridoma technology is used for the large-scale production of monoclonal antibodies. Monoclonal antibodies bind to only a single antigenic determinant or epitope. Such antibodies are used in research, diagnostics, and disease therapy. The hybridoma technology established in 1975 by Georges Köhler and Cesar Milstein was awarded the Nobel Prize in Medicine in 1984 for revolutionizing research and therapy.

Antigens Involved in Adaptive Immunity
An antigen is any substance the immune system identifies as foreign and potentially harmful to the body, prompting an immune response. Antigens have two functional properties: immunogenicity and reactivity. Immunogenicity is the ability of an antigen to stimulate a specific immune response. At the same time, reactivity describes the antigen's ability to react with the cells and antibodies produced in response to it.
Complete Antigens
Complete antigens possess both immunogenicity and reactivity.

Antibody Actions
Antibodies, or immunoglobulins, are critical players in the immune system's arsenal against invading pathogens. Produced by B cells and plasma cells, their primary role is to detect and bind to specific antigens, molecules found on the surface of pathogens like bacteria or viruses. Beyond antigen recognition, antibodies perform several vital functions that contribute to immune defense.
